<h2><a href="http://bongo-project.org/">Bongo</a></h2>
 

	
 
<img class="project-logo" src="../../img/projects/bongo.png" alt="" />
 

	
 
<p>The Bongo Project is creating fun and simple mail, calendaring and
 
contacts software: on top of a standards-based server stack; we're
 
innovating fresh and interesting web user interfaces for managing
 
personal communications. Bongo is providing an entirely free software
 
solution which is less concerned with the corporate mail scenario and
 
much more focused on how people want to organize their lives.</p>
 

	
 
<h2><a href="http://www.boost.org/">Boost</a></h2>
 

	
 
<img class="project-logo" src="../../img/projects/boost.png" alt="" />

<p>Boost provides free peer-reviewed portable C++ source libraries.</p>
 

	
 
<p>Boost emphasizes libraries that work well with the C++ Standard
 
  Library.  Boost libraries are intended to be widely useful, and usable
 
  across a broad spectrum of applications.  The Boost license encourages
 
  both commercial and non-commercial use.</p>
 

	
 
<p>Boost aims to establish &ldquo;existing practice&rdquo; and provide
 
reference implementations so that Boost libraries are suitable for
 
eventual standardization. Ten Boost libraries are already included in the
 
C++ Standards Committee's Library Technical Report (TR1) as a step toward
 
becoming part of a future C++ Standard. More Boost libraries are proposed
 
for the upcoming TR2.</p>

<h2><a href="https://clojars.org/">Clojars</a></h2>
 

	
 
<img class="project-logo" src="../../img/projects/clojars.png" alt="" />

<p>Clojars is a community-maintained repository for free and open source
 
libraries written in the Clojure programming language. Clojars emphasizes
 
ease of use, publishing library packages that are simple to use with build
 
automation tools.</p>
